Loma Bonita
Loma Bonita is a hill in Sagua La Grande, Villa Clara Province and has an elevation of 74 metres. Loma Bonita is situated nearby to the locality San Joaquín, as well as near the town Quemado de Güines.Places in the Area

Quemado de Güines
Town
Quemado de Güines is a municipality and town in the Villa Clara Province of Cuba. It was founded in 1667. Quemado de Güines is situated 5 km west of Loma Bonita.
